What are the Possible Causes of the DTC P10D5?

NOTE: The causes shown may not be a complete list of all potential problems, and it is possible that there may be other causes.
  • Faulty Charge Air Cooler Outlet Temperature Sensor
  • Charge Air Cooler Outlet Temperature Sensor harness is open or shorted
  • Charge Air Cooler Outlet Temperature Sensor circuit poor electrical connection
  • Faulty Engine Control Module (ECM)

How to Fix the DTC P10D5?

Check the 'Possible Causes' listed above. Visually inspect the related wiring harness and connectors. Check for damaged components and look for broken, bent, pushed out, or corroded connector pins.

What is the Cost to Diagnose the Code?

Labor: 1.0

The cost to diagnose the P10D5 code is 1.0 hour of labor. The diagnosis time and labor rates at auto repair shops vary depending on the location, make and model of the vehicle, and even the engine type. Most auto repair shops charge between $75 and $150 per hour.

What Does the P10D5 Code Mean?

The Charge Air Cooler (CAC) temperature sensor 2 is a variable resistor. The sensor is located at the CAC outlet before the air flow valve. Its signal is used by the ECM to measure the temperature of the intake air exiting the CAC. The Engine Control Module (ECM) supplies 5 V to the signal circuit and a ground for the low reference circuit. The ECM continuously monitors the sensor signal for an excessively high or low voltage, or for a start-up signal that is not in correlation with the intake air temperature (IAT) sensor 3 start-up signal and fuel temperature sensor. The Diagnostic Trouble Code (DTC) will be set when the ECM detects a difference of greater than 20°C (68°F) between CAC temperature sensor 2 and the combined average temperature of IAT 3 and the fuel temperature sensor.
